US, Ukraine and Russia hold “productive talks” in Miami

The special envoys of the United States and Ukraine released a joint statement in which they celebrated what they described as “productive talks” in Miami, in which there was, however, no apparent progress in efforts to end the war with Russia.

Senior representatives from Ukraine, Russia and Kiev’s European allies have spent the past three days in the US state of Florida for a series of talks organized by Steve Witkoff, the US president’s special envoy.

Despite a series of meetings of officials in recent weeks, there have been no clear signs of imminent solutions to the main obstacles to ending the war, which has lasted almost four years.

The diplomatic offensive began after Washington presented, last month, a 28-point plan interpreted as a mirror of the Kremlin’s demands. It was reformulated after the participation of Ukraine and other European countries, but its content was not disclosed.
